What should I do if my business moves or changes phone numbers?

You must update your listings immediately. Inconsistent data (NAP—Name, Address, Phone) is a major red flag for search engines and can hurt your rankings. For a business in Nottingham or Sheffield, ensuring your details are the same on every uk business directory website is a critical task. In 2026, algorithms are very sensitive to data accuracy. Keeping your uk free business directory listing up to date ensures that you don’t lose potential clients in Leicester or Coventry due to outdated contact information.
